A FRENCH GILT-METAL-MOUNTED SIENA BROCATELLE MARBLE CLOCK GARNITURE
Late 19th/early 20th Century
The four-glass clock with cylinder movement suspending a portrait mask and sunburst pendulum, striking on a single bell, the white enamel dial with blue Roman numerals and black Arabic numerals, in rectangular-section case, the frieze mounted with ribbon-ties suspending foliage, cornucopia and acanthus scrolls, the sides similarly mounted, the stepped pediment surmounted by a two-handled urn with foliate-cast finial, the rectangular base incorporating a frieze panel cast with acanthus scrolls and ribbon ties, on fluted circular-section supports, the frieze bearing a presentation inscription
18.3/4in. (47.5cm) high
and a pair of three-branch vase-shaped candelabra en suite, the in-curved triangular-shaped bases with three supports, each cast with ram's head finials and hoofed feet, drilled for electricity
13.1/2in. (34cm) high (3)
